This pineapple casserole recipe is a delightful and unique dish that combines the sweetness of pineapple with a savory twist. It is a perfect side dish for any occasion, adding a burst of flavor to your meal. The combination of pineapple, cheese, and buttery crackers creates a creamy and crunchy texture that will leave your taste buds wanting more. Pineapple casserole recipe details
- Ingredients:
- 20 ounces canned pineapple chunks
- 1/2 cup sugar
- 3 Tablespoons flour
- 1 cup grated cheese
- 1/4 cup melted butter
- 1/2 cup butter-flavored snack cracker crumbs
If you like a more crispy topping, you can use more cracker crumbs. This is a great side dish to serve with ham. Can be used for breakfast or dinner as a side dish or an appetizer.
Drain pineapple chunks, reserving 3 tablespoons of juice. Combine sugar, flour, and juice. Add cheese and pineapple. Spoon into a 1-quart casserole dish. Combine butter and cracker crumbs and sprinkle over the pineapple mixture. Bake at 350 degrees for 25 minutes.
Serves: 6
